The Ultimate Guide to Kids Bunk Beds: Safety, Styles, and Space-Saving MagicWhen children outgrow their baby cribs or when a brand-new brother or sister shows up, parents frequently deal with a universal design problem: how to optimize bed room area without compromising comfort, safety, or design. Enter the timeless kids’ bunk bed– an ageless furnishings piece that has evolved far beyond the squeaky metal frames of the past. Today’s bunk beds are marvels of engineering, providing everything from integrated storage to multi-functional play spaces. Nevertheless, choosing the ideal bunk bed includes browsing a labyrinth of products, safety standards, and setups. This guide checks out whatever parents need to know to make the finest option for their kids’s room.Why Choose a Bunk Bed?Before diving into the particular kinds of beds readily available, it assists to understand the main benefits of integrating a bunk bed into a kid’s bed room.Space Optimization: The most apparent benefit is vertical area utilization. By stacking one bed on top of another, the flooring area is instantly doubled, leaving plenty of space for desks, toys, and playing.Cost-Effective: Purchasing a bunk beds children’s bed is typically more cost-effective than buying two different twin or full-sized beds, plus specific frames and box springs.Built-In Fun: Let’s face it– kids like bunk beds. They naturally provide themselves to imaginative play, turning bedtime into an adventure.Sleepover Ready: Having good friends or cousins over becomes definitely easier when an additional bed is permanently built into the space’s design.Checking out the Varieties: Types of Kids Bunk BedsThe marketplace offers a large range of setups tailored to different household sizes, room designs, and looks. Here is a breakdown of the most popular styles:1. Conventional Twin-Over-TwinThis is the quintessential bunk bed setup. Two twin-sized bed mattress are stacked vertically, making it ideal for shared bedrooms where area is at a premium. 2. Twin-Over-FullProviding a bit more versatility, this design includes a twin bed on top and a bigger full-sized bed on the bottom. It is a fantastic option if siblings are of different ages, or if parents often rest with a younger child at bedtime. It likewise transitions well as Kids Bunk Bed grow into their teenage years.3. L-Shaped BunksIn an L-shaped setup, the bottom bed is perpendicular to the top bed, forming an “L” shape. This leaves a space below the top bunk that can be utilized for a bookshelf, a small desk, or a cozy reading nook. 4. Loft BedsTechnically a “bunk bed without the bottom bunk,” a loft bed raises the sleeping surface to produce usable floor space beneath. This area is regularly made use of for study desks, playhouses, or storage cabinets.5. Triple Bunks and TrundlesDesigned for bigger families or frequent hosting, triple bunks either stack 3 beds vertically (requires high ceilings) or integrate a standard bunk with a pull-out trundle bed hidden below the bottom frame.Comparing Bunk Bed MaterialsWhen selecting a bed, the product determines not just the visual of the room however likewise the toughness and longevity of the furnishings. Fortunately, contemporary manufacturing requirements (such as ASTM standards in the United States) are rigorous. Moms and dads need to keep the following security standards in mind:Age Appropriateness: Pediatric professionals typically recommend that children under the age of six ought to not sleep on the top bunk. Their motor skills and spatial awareness are still establishing, increasing the danger of falls.Guardrails: Ensure the top bunk has continuous guardrails on all sides, which the top of the bed mattress sits a minimum of 5 inches below the upper edge of the guardrails to prevent accidental rolls.Sturdy Ladders: Look for beds with angled ladders and hand rails rather than vertical rungs, as they are significantly simpler and more secure for children to climb.Bed mattress Thickness: Always comply with the producer’s advised maximum bed mattress thickness for the leading bunk. A mattress that is too thick will reduce the effective height of the guardrail.Positioning: Keep the bunk beds for adults bed away from ceiling fans, windows, and hanging lighting fixtures to prevent accident dangers.Vital Checklist for Buying a Bunk BedTo ensure a smooth purchasing and assembly experience, gone through this quick list before hitting the “purchase” button:Measure the Room: Measure not simply the floor space, however the ceiling height. Ensure there is at least two feet of clearance in between the leading bed mattress and the ceiling so the top sleeper can stay up conveniently without bumping their head.Examine Weight Capacities: Read the specs thoroughly. Some leading bunks only support as much as 150-200 pounds, while heavy-duty models can accommodate grownups.Think about Future-Proofing: Will the bunk bed separate into 2 standalone twin beds later? Many modern wood bunks use this feature, extending the life-span of the furnishings well into the teenage years.Evaluate Assembly Requirements: Bunk beds are notoriously intricate to put together.
